Juice Robinson Named One-Quarter Of AEW Unified World Trios Champions On 6/7 AEW Rampage

The Bang Bang Gang will Freebird it.

Juice Robinson had been sidelined due to a back injury since November 2023, but he returned at AEW Dynasty and helped his Bang Bang Gang stablemates Jay White and The Gunns (Austin and Colten Gunn) beat Death Triangle (PAC, Penta El Zero Miedo, and Rey Fenix) at AEW Dynasty.

Robinson made his in-ring return on the June 7 episode of AEW Rampage. He teamed up with The Gunns to face Caleb Crush, Chris Wilde, and Tyler Payne. Robinson dominated the action and scored the win.

After the match, Jay White hyped up The Bang Bang Gang and Robinson's return. He then announced that Robinson was officially one-quarter of the AEW Unified World Trios Champions. White, Robinson, and the Gunns then stood tall together.

White and The Gunns beat The Acclaimed (Max Caster and Anthony Bowens) and Billy Gunn to become the Unified World Trios Champions at AEW Dynasty.
